Naxals target private bus in Chhattisgarh; all passengers safe

Naxals intercepted a private bus in Bijapur district of Chhattisgarh and evacuated all the 22 passengers on board before abandoning it near a village there, police said on Friday. The incident occurred late Thursday night when a group of Maoists stopped the bus belonging to Tomar Travels
near Mardadand village under Basaguda police limts and fled with the vehicle, Bijapur police officials said.

All the passengers are safe and unharmed, they said.

Both the driver and conductor of the bus, which was ferrying passengers from Jagdalpur (in Bastar district) to Basaguda were threatened to leave the vehicle, which was targeted 15 kms short of the village, police said.

The bus was later recovered from a spot near the village. Additional police force was rushed to the spot after the duo informed the bus owner and the police about the incident, they said adding further investigations are on.
